Overview
In early July 2026, a Guanajuato judge handed Christian Augusto Jafet Gómez Villalpando a prison term of 113 years, 4 months and 15 days for the qualified homicide, aggravated forced disappearance and rape of 12‑year‑old Mateo Santiago. The court also imposed fines exceeding 1.2 million pesos for victim‑reparation. A separate case in Veracruz resulted in a 45‑year sentence for Christian Augusto “N” for the murder of 30‑year‑old Luis Antonio Damián Hipólito, whose body was later found with multiple gunshot wounds. Both rulings suspended the defendants’ civil and political rights, underscoring the severity of the crimes.
